Completion of cancellation of expired payment cards

30.04.2026

Effective May 1, 2026, Pivdenny Bank is completing the cancellation of cards for individual clients, the validity of which has expired. Following NBU recommendations, further services will be provided without extending the expiration dates of payment cards. The bank provides the option to issue or reissue payment cards that have expired, both at bank branches and through remote communication channels.

You can check the expiration date and status of payment cards in the Pivdenny Online mobile application, the web version of Pivdenny MyBank internet banking, as well as by visiting a bank branch or contacting the Customer Support Center.

Customers who wish to continue using their card need to reissue and activate it. This can be done in the Pivdenny Online mobile application (virtual card only), the web version of Pivdenny MyBank internet banking, as well as by contacting a bank branch or the Customer Support Center.

When ordering a card, you have the option to get it delivered across Ukraine via the Nova Poshta postal operator (for more details, see the link).

For clients who have ordered a physical card and are temporarily unable to receive their reissued card at a bank branch or via Nova Poshta, we recommend activating it remotely through the Customer Support Center and installing the Pivdenny Online mobile application, which, in particular, allows viewing the full card number, its expiration date, CVV (CVV2/CVC2) code, add the card to Apple Pay/Google Pay for cashless payment.
